BASE ISOLATION DEVICES

Base isolated structure is supported by a series of bearing pads which are placed between building and building foundation

Lead rubber bearing is sandwiched between two steel plates

building is supported by bearing pads that have a curved surface and low friction

building is free to slide on the bearings

SPERICAL SLIDING ISOLATION SYSTEMS

Page 9: Earthquake resistance structures

Reduce the building acceleration by ¼ the acceleration of fixed base building

Acceleration decreased because the base isolation system lengthens the building's period of vibration.

Rubber is highly elastic so reduce the damage

Converts the kinetic energy as heat

Also called energy dissipation devices

Which absorb vibrations caused due to earthquakes

TYPES Viscous dampers Reduce the vibrations by fluid action Tuned mass dampers Reduce the vibrations by harmonic

action

Also known as a harmonic absorber

Mounted in structures to reduce the amplitude of mechanical vibrations by harmonic motions

Prevent discomfort and damage

It is a Lightweight component COMPONENTS Spring Oscillating Mass Viscodamper
